I've turned my scrap from uppowoc perfectos into scrappowocs. Didn't care for them. Muddy flavors, uncontrollable blends.

Used to turn the half moon cut from the inside of a habano 2000 wrapper half leaf into the binder of the next perfecto. But since my H2k ran out I've been wrapping with LO Ec shade seco, binding with Criollo seco to sweeten, or binding with Nic binder to spice. That leaves me with a lot of wrapper scrap. I've been drying out these wrapper scraps and making wrappowocs. I like them. Smoking one now. Good habano, a touch of bitter, Criollo for savor.

Here's the query:
Regardless how dry, regardless I roll them loose, they all shrink down tight. Don't draw worth a crap.

Entubado, rolled loose, full length leaf scraps, dried out...

How do I prevent them corking up?
